Mission Statement: The mission of the FBI is to protect the American People and uphold the Constitution of the United States. Major Duties * Apply technical design, documentation, CAD drafting, and modeling skills to forensic crime scene documentation and reconstruction techniques.
* Apply advanced technology surveying collection knowledge and techniques, utilizing terrestrial LiDAR scanners and Total Station surveying instruments, to document complex environments. Develop curriculum and teach the next generation of advanced technology documentation teams.
* Deploy to major crime scenes, to include: complex mass casualty events, post-blast events, and site preservation collects, to provide crime scene sketching and digital documentation using technologies such as total station, terrestrial LiDAR Scanning, hand scanning, GPS, drone photogrammetry, and other data collection technologies. Travel may be to remote locations and with short notice, requiring a rotational on call posture. * Use collected data such as pointclouds and CADD survey data to prepare technical scaled diagrams, 3-D digital models, 2-D and 3-D graphics, physical models, and interactive reconstruction exhibits utilizing digital modeling software. These products will directly support criminal, investigative, operational, and law enforcement matters.
* Utilize specialized software packages within the AutoDesk and Adobe suites (i.e., AutoCAD, Illustrator, REVIT, RECAP). Experience in pointcloud data processing software such as FARO SCENE, Leica Cyclone, and Cloud Compare.
* Research and develop innovative workflows in software and technology advancements to support law enforcement entities in crime scene documentation and reconstruction efforts. Specialized Experience (SE): GS-11: Applicant must possess at least one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to the GS-9 grade level. SE is defined as follows: * Experience in using Autodesk and Adobe products such as AutoCAD, Illustrator, Photoshop, REVIT, RECAP, 3DS Max, Inventor, etc. including any experience using specialty software such as Rhinoceros, Solid Works, Spatial Analyst, Quick Time Modeler and Cloud Compare, and be able to provide graphic design services, including basic scaled diagrams, renderings, and illustrations in 2D and 3D.
* Experience in fabrication, 3D Printing and/or 3D physical modeling using various materials such as plastics, metals, and wood.
* Basic knowledge in fabrication shop operations, including structural design, prototyping, fabrication and construction of customized tools and equipment to include scaled models.
GS-12: Applicant must possess at least one (1) year of specialized experience equivalent to the GS-11 grade level. SE (in addition to above) is defined as follows: * Knowledge and professional experience in forensic documentation and product assignments involving a combination of data collection, diagram development, digital scene reconstruction and custom fabrication.
* Knowledge and experience in forensic documentation equipment and technologies such as total station, LiDAR Scanning, and/or photogrammetry.
* Can formulate documentation details such as elevations, sections, and isometric scaled views.
